A 500 ft long spaceship with a mass of slugs is traveling at .8 c towards a distant star system 4 light-years away. To a person on Earth the trip would take 5 years to reach the star system.
a) How long did the trip take as measured by someone on the spaceship?
b) To an outside observer what is the length of the spaceship as it travels pass them?
a) The time for someone on the ship is _________ years.
b) The length of the ship as seen by an outside observer is _________________ feet.
